Meet: A-AA Boys State Meet Predictions
Location: Cabell Midland High School
Date: To be held October 27, 2012
Predicted A-AA Boys Team Results
This is likely Fairmont Senior's race to lose. Their depth gives them some room for
error. I have Philip Barbour edging Frankfort for 2nd by a single point. Great days
by either and an off day by Fairmont Senior could open this up, but I have Fairmont
Senior with a 31 point cushion. I have Brdgeport in fairly solid control of 4th. The
top 5 or 6 could work their way onto the podium with great days.
1. Fairmont Senior 78
2. Philip Barbour 109
3. Frankfort 110
4. Bridgeport 130
5. Doddridge 149
6. Buffalo 161
7. Charleston Catholic 171
8. Williamstown 188
9. St. Marys 193
10. Keyser 230
11. Westside 285
12. Sherman 294
13. Wirt 309
14. Liberty Raleigh 353
Predicted Boys A-AA Top 25
Nick Trefz has been the one to beat since the beginning. He wasn't always ranked at the top, but he's
been the one to beat. He is a very solid favorite with no A-AA runner having been closer than 14
seconds to him all season. Johnny Hogue is the one who has come closest to him. Hogue's only losses
to A-AA Runners have been to Trefz. Caleb Moore has run very strong late in the season and has been
within 10 seconds of Hogue on a multitude of occasions. Will Shaffer was the runner-up last season
and is ranked ahead of Moore. Moore beat him fairly soundly at their most recent meeting, though.
Shaffer is very much a threat for the top 2. Marcus Black has been a very steady performer all season
and has run within 10 seconds of Shaffer a couple times. Jordan Whitehair has been coming on very
strong late in the season after a rough start. Abe Merinar is another who has come on very strong
late in the season. Jason Weitzel is ranked ahead of both Whitehair and Merinar and could easily move
up the charts. A top 5 is not out of the question. Brettley Harris is also ranked ahead of both
Whitehair and Merinar. Whitehair beat him at the Regional, though. P.J. Louzy gets the nod for the
10th position despite a very rough regional. He's been very steady all season prior to that. I feel
like the top 15 have very legitimate shots at cracking the top 10. Outside that, it will take a super
run.
